Output cf4bc38111c3b2db88cc19662ea9c4f652404046210e307d940867b9aeb5214d:24

value
10528437
script pubkey
OP_0 OP_PUSHBYTES_20 e875a38bcc40a363553805923c29d723452d771b
address
bc1qap668z7vgz3kx4fcqkfrc2whydzj6acmxs6pg5
transaction
cf4bc38111c3b2db88cc19662ea9c4f652404046210e307d940867b9aeb5214d
spent
true